LF RFID Disc Tags are small, durable, and compact tags that operate in the low-frequency range of RFID technology. These tags are designed for use in applications that require reliable identification and tracking over short distances, typically in the range of 125 kHz. Their robust construction and ability to function in challenging environments make them ideal for industrial, agricultural, and asset management uses. The benefits of LF RFID Disc Tags include their resistance to environmental factors, ease of installation, long lifespan, and low-cost solution for tracking items across various industries.
